Department of Electrical, Power and Energy, School of Engineering, University of Petroleum and Energy Studies, PO Bidholi via Prem Nagar, Dehradun 248007, Uttarakhand, India
Department of Electrical, Power and Energy, School of Engineering, University of Petroleum and Energy Studies, PO Bidholi via Prem Nagar, Dehradun 248007, Uttarakhand, India